What is the 2 Verification Worksheet for Dependent Students?
The 2 Verification Worksheet for Dependent Students is a vital form used in the financial aid process, particularly for verifying information submitted through the FAFSA. This worksheet serves to confirm the accuracy of the details provided on financial aid applications, which is essential for dependent students seeking federal aid.
Its significance lies in ensuring that all information is correct to facilitate the financial aid process and to prevent any discrepancies that could lead to issues with aid approval. UL Lafayette specifically utilizes this worksheet to streamline their verification process for dependent students.

Who Needs to Complete the 2 Verification Worksheet?
This worksheet is necessary for dependent students who are selected for verification when they apply for federal student aid. Certain criteria must be met for students to be required to submit the worksheet.
-
Students who have been selected for verification as part of the FAFSA process.
-
Involvement from parents is required to provide specific financial information.
-
Particularly relevant for students applying for federal student aid in Louisiana.

What Happens After You Submit the 2 Verification Worksheet?
Once the form is submitted, several steps follow that determine the outcome of your financial aid verification. The Financial Aid Office at UL Lafayette reviews all information provided to assess its accuracy.
-
The office may reach out for additional information or clarification if needed.
-
Potential outcomes include approval, requests for further information, or communication regarding any discrepancies.
-
Students can typically check their application status through UL Lafayette's financial aid portal.

Who is eligible to complete the 2015-2016 Verification Worksheet Dependent?
Dependent students who are applying for federal student aid and their parents must complete this form to verify the accuracy of FAFSA information.
What is the deadline for submitting the Verification Worksheet?
It’s essential to submit the Verification Worksheet as early as possible to ensure that any corrections needed for your FAFSA are processed in a timely manner to meet financial aid deadlines.
How do I submit the completed worksheet?
Once completed, the 2015-2016 Verification Worksheet can be submitted via email or printed and delivered in person to the Financial Aid Office.
What supporting documents are required with the form?
You may need to provide copies of tax returns and any additional financial documentation for both the student and parents as required by the Financial Aid Office.
What common mistakes should I avoid?
Ensure all information is accurately entered, including names and student IDs. Omitting required fields or making clerical errors can delay processing.
How long does it take to process the verification worksheet?
Processing times can vary, but typically, once submitted, the Financial Aid Office will review your form within a few weeks, depending on their workload.
Can I make changes after submitting the worksheet?
If you need to make changes, contact the Financial Aid Office directly. They can guide you on how to amend submitted information appropriately.
